Improvisation is the art of spontaneous musical creation—living in the moment and responding instinctively to sound. In this workshop, we’ll explore the foundations of free improvisation and how it applies across genres like rock, blues, jazz, and hip-hop. Through guided exercises, students will experiment with both open-ended and structured improvisation, learning how constraints such as genre, key, and time signature can enhance creativity rather than limit it. By engaging in hands-on playing, participants will gain a deeper understanding of core musical techniques, including groove, melody, harmony, and rhythmic feel.
Building on these skills, we’ll dive into group improvisation, demonstrating how listening and interaction shape musical conversations. Activities like call-and-response, layered orchestration, and “pass the ball” exercises will highlight the importance of musical dialogue and dynamics. We’ll also discuss methods for refining improvisational ability, such as transcribing, developing motifs, and balancing technical dexterity with emotional expression. Caton Sollenberger | @thesaucerist
Caton Sollenberger is a skilled guitarist and musician known for his technical proficiency and versatility across various genres. He developed his craft at Berklee College of Music, where he deepened his understanding of music theory, composition, and performance. Frequently hired as a guitarist in the Denver area and beyond, Sollenberger has built a reputation for his engaging live performances and his ability to adapt to different musical styles.
In addition to his education, he has been teaching private lessons since high school, sharing his knowledge and passion with students of all levels. He continues this legacy through his involvement in the Roots Music Project's TEMPO Program, where he helps nurture young musical talent. His work encompasses jazz, rock, blues, and progressive music, showcasing his broad musical influences.
